Step 1: Assessment and Inspection

We’ll assess the damage, identify the source of the problem, and develop a customized plan to mitigate further damage and restore your property. Our team uses specialized equipment like mo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to ensure we don’t miss any hidden damage.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use submersible pumps, gas-powered pumps, or wet/dry vacuums to extract the standing water from your property. This is often the most critical step, as it prevents further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been removed, our crew will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your property. This ensures that the remaining moisture is removed, pre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Before we begin the restoration process, our team will clean and sanitize all affected areas to prevent the growth of bacteria, mold, and mildew.

Step 5: Restoration and Repairs

Finally, our crew will restore your property to its original state, including any necessary repairs or replacements. We’ll work closely with you to ensure that all work meets your satisfaction.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ost In Bonsall, CA

Prices for hydrostatic pressure water removal in Bonsall, CA can vary a lot dep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team provides free estimates to ensure you understand the costs involved. Don’t hesitate, contact us today to schedule a consultation and get started on the restoration process.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Inspection $200 – $1,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Equipment needed, number of pumps required
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, number of dehumidifiers required
Cleaning and Sanitizing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ning products required
Restoration and Repairs $2,000 – $10,000 Scope of repairs, materials required

Common Questions About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al

Q: What causes hydrostatic pressure water damage?

A: Hydrostatic pressure water damage occurs when water enters your property and is unable to escape, causing pressure to build up. This can be due to various factors, including heavy rainfall, flooding, or poor drainage.

Q: Can I prevent hydrostatic pressure water damage?

A: Yes, you can take steps to prevent hydrostatic pressure water damage, such as installing a sump pump, ensuring proper drainage, and regular maintenance of your property’s plumbing system.
